Transaction 5886d33dcd641c69da88a98dd1c31944dcc8ec573e464d33da839a5e20ec60b0
1 Input
1 Output
-
5886d33dcd641c69da88a98dd1c31944dcc8ec573e464d33da839a5e20ec60b0:0
- value
- 301083
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2efe28ce9af3caf92ddbd95c899efcaf858a2371 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15HUZ8VDQGyPN1vy1sHpVwV8KwAqMNr2q5